

Polypropylene 3429 is engineered with an LTHA additive system that gives excellent bleach resistance in hot/wet environments that contain bleach and laundry detergents. UL Rating: 3429 has a UL rating at 120°C (248°F). FDA: 3429 complies with all applicable FDA regulations for food contact applications. Recommended Applications: 3429 is recommended for appliance parts and is particularly suited for parts that are exposed to a hot/wet environment such as: washing machine, dishwasher and coffee machine parts. Processing: 3429 resin processes on conventional injection molding equipment with typical melt temperatures of 390°F- 450°F (200°C-232°C). Characteristics Method
